7+ Best FREE Website Analytics Tools in October 2023

7+ Best FREE Website Analytics Tools in October 2023

Mihael Cacic

Oct 17, 2023 • 13 min read

7+ Best FREE Website Analytics Tools in September 2023

Website analytics tools are becoming more and more popular because without data you don’t get to know your customers. And with demand comes the supply of more and more “best website analytics tools”. But not all can be the best… 

The pain points that many users of web analytics tools encounter are:

  • Complicated and laborious manual event tracking: While useful for filtering out irrelevant data, manually tracking events requires coding knowledge. That’s why you need tagless data capture, so you can analyze unpredictable visitor behavior. Plus, it’s great for beginners and users without technical expertise.
  • Inadequate qualitative data capture to understand visitor behavior: Most website analytics tools collect web traffic data that shows you what visitors are doing. But if you want the full picture of why your website’s visitors perform certain actions, you need a platform that provides heatmaps, session replays, and co-browsing.
  • Lack of detailed visitor information: Besides analyzing aggregate visitor patterns, a good website analytics platform must be able to monitor behavior down to the individual visitor. It must provide tools for creating custom profiles for each visitor and remember them on repeat visits to your website.

There are better options! Let’s examine the 7 free website analytics tools that resolve all of the listed pain points. And they’re completely free or at least offer a free plan in their subscription package.

Best Free Website Analytics Tools at a Glance

  • SessionStack — Best for recording and replaying user sessions
  • Google Analytics — Best for quantitative data analytics
  • Heap — Best for tagless auto-capture of web traffic data
Best OverallRunner-upThird-Best Alternative
SessionStackGoogle AnalyticsHeap
Best for session replays that provide over-the-shoulder info on each customer.Best for analyzing and organizing large amounts of web traffic data.Best for beginners who need a no-code solution for automatic data capture.
Visit SessionStackVisit Google AnalyticsVisit Heap

Buying Guide & How We Rate The Tools 

While scouring online forums and review sites to get user opinions, we identified four key factors that can give you an idea of what to look for in a website analytics platform


Ease of Use: This score reflects how easy the platform is to use and how quick it is to master. How easy is it to track events on your website? Does it require manual setup? A tracking code? Installation?


Features: Does it offer session recordings and replays? Does it offer built-in testing and experimentation? Does it provide dashboards for easily visualizing data? Does it offer tagless auto-capture? Can you set up user segmentation and conversion funnels?


Quantitative Analytics: Can it collect and analyze web traffic data? Does it aggregate click data for easy analysis? Can it collect metrics on page views, session duration, and click rates of outbound links?


Qualitative Analytics: Does it provide heatmaps and session recordings? Can you create a co-browsing session? Can it track individual users and generate profiles for them? Is the qualitative data relevant to web traffic data?


Note: low scores aren’t always bad.

Website analytics tools are some of the most specialized business software, each focusing on only a few types of data collection and analysis. For example, some apps may get a low score because they don’t offer qualitative analytics. However, you may not need this feature. That’s why you should test these tools with their free plans or trials to see how they fit your website’s requirements. 

Best Free Website Analytics Tools: Executive Summary

Before looking at each tool in-depth, here’s a table that outlines the features, strengths, limitations, and ratings of each tool.

Best for product, developer, and customer support teams that need a lightweight solution for in-depth user interaction insights, bug reproduction & resolution, and providing real-time support.
Ease of use:
Quantitative analytics:
Qualitative analytics:
Google Analytics
Best for quantitative website analytics and processing large amounts of site data. Integrated with the Google ecosystem.
Ease of use:
Quantitative analytics:
Qualitative analytics:
Best for data capture and recording user events. Offers decent quantitative data collection with automatic event tracking but excels at qualitative analytics because of its heatmaps, session replays, and user journeys. 
Ease of use:
Quantitative analytics:
Qualitative analytics:
Best for collaborative product analysis using a shared visualization dashboard. This dashboard is fully customizable with GIFs, images, audio, and other media.
Ease of use:
Quantitative analytics:
Qualitative analytics:
Best for collecting stats and metrics of third-party websites. Offers white-label analytics that allows you to rebrand the platform as your own.
Ease of use:
Quantitative analytics:
Qualitative analytics:
Best for analyzing and reporting on individual website visitors. Creates distinct user profiles for each visitor.
Ease of use:
Quantitative analytics:
Qualitative analytics:
Best for heatmaps and user feedback surveys. Offers suggestion boxes, surveys, and live user interviews for unbiased feedback
Ease of use:
Quantitative analytics:
Qualitative analytics:

1. SessionStack — Best for user session analysis

Ease of UseFeaturesQuantitative analyticsQualitative analytics

SessionStack was founded by Alexander Zlatkov to help product teams collect and analyze data on user behavior. It doesn’t just reveal what visitors are doing on your website, it also helps you understand why they perform specific actions.

Top SessionStack Features:

SessionStack is the most feature-rich website analytics platform on this list. From session replays and co-browsing to tagless auto-capture and user segmentation, this platform provides everything you need for quantitative and qualitative analytics.

With just a small change to your website header, SessionStack can collect all sorts of stats and metrics on:

  • clicks,
  • browser events,
  • network information,
  • outbound links, 
  • and more.

But that’s not all.

SessionStack’s main feature is the best-in-class session capture that gives you an over-the-shoulder perspective on each user’s session.

SessionStack helps website owners analyze unpredictable data and boost conversion rates. It also enables web developers to quickly identify UX issues, resolve them, and improve the visitor’s experience. In addition, SessionStack provides great value for support teams that need to understand customers’ behavior.

SessionStack ProsSessionStack Cons
✅ SessionStackAI recommendations❌ No chat features
✅ Advanced insights and behavior analysis❌ No mobile app support
✅ User segmentation and sales funnels
✅ Pixel-perfect session replays
✅ JavaScript captures all interactions without affecting the look and feel of your site

Automatic Data Capture: Tagless auto-capture to collect undefined metrics

Most website analytics software require you to predefine which user actions and events to collect during a browsing session. For example, you must tag an outbound link before you can measure its click rate.

This isn’t the case with SessionStack.

That’s because, with its tagless auto-capture, it tracks all defined and undefined user actions and gives you the option to filter out what you don’t need. 

Without manual tagging, SessionStack automatically detects:

  • clicks,
  • window resizing,
  • scrolling,
  • tab and window switching,
  • bounce rates, 
  • session duration, 
  • and much more.

Unlike other platforms that focus on either individual visitor journeys or aggregate user behavior, SessionStack offers the best of both worlds. It tracks and automatically generates profiles for individual users based on:

  • email, 
  • name, 
  • user id, 
  • or any other preset data. 

And the trends dashboard lets you analyze aggregate user data with its segmentation, funnel, charts, and analytics features. This tool helps you identify friction points when navigating your website and spot opportunities for conversion.

Session Replay: Collect qualitative data to complement quantitative data

We’ve discussed how SessionStack automatically collects data on user actions on your website. However, this isn’t nearly enough if you’re looking to improve their browsing experience and increase conversion rates. 

That’s why SessionStack allows you to create high-fidelity recordings of your visitors’ browsing sessions. After all, session recordings are the best way to provide more context for your data and understand the reasons behind user actions.

This feature provides much more than video recordings of the visitor’s screen. It also logs all network information, browser events, and user input.

Furthermore, it uses a built-in SessionStackAI to generate bite-sized summaries from session replays. This way, you can have a complete overview of users’ experiences in less time and receive insights on how to improve visitor journeys.


While other web analytics platforms offer session replay, SessionStack stands out as the most affordable platform offering the best recording quality. Moreover, it runs smoothly without affecting your website performance. And, if needed, you get to be live on-site with your customer, using the co-browsing feature. This way you get qualitative data firsthand.

Conversion Funnels: Use insights and reports from analytics to optimize conversion rate

Many website analytics tools don’t offer much more than data collection and analysis. However, SessionStack is different. It allows you to create segmentation funnels that optimize your website’s conversion rates.

You can also connect with the trends dashboard to refine funnel steps with subfilters and exclusion filters. In addition, SessionStack lets you save user segments for future use, allowing your team members to collaborate on them

SessionStack’s conversion funnels don’t require any coding knowledge or technical expertise to set up. And, the beginner-friendly dashboard allows you to visualize user flows and conversion rates on your website.

SessionStack Pricing

SessionStack is being reshaped to meet the growing demands of its existing and future customers. The team is laser-focused on helping e-commerce businesses streamline their conversion rate optimization efforts for faster revenue growth. This is done through an industry-first AI capability – SessionStackAI, which is based on the rich session data the platform is already built to collect.


As part of the ongoing change, SessionStackAI is currently offered only as a paid pilot service with a 21-day free trial. To find out how SessionStackAI can help optimize your e-store with no effort, book a demo today 👉

Use SessionStack If:

  • You want the best session recording platform for qualitative analysis.
  • You want advanced developer tools to help discover new ways to improve user experience.
  • Your product team needs advanced insights and user analytics.

2. Google Analytics — A free platform for quantitative analytics

Ease of UseFeaturesQuantitative analyticsQualitative analytics

Google Analytics is a free web analytics tool offered under the Google Marketing Platform. It is the most popular analytics platform with support for iOS, Android, and web applications.

Top Google Analytics Features:

  • Built-in automation,
  • Real-time website and app reporting,
  • Integration with the Google ecosystem,
  • Conversion funnels and user segmentation,
  • Data collection APIs.

Google Analytics is best for small- to medium-sized businesses that need a reliable platform for analyzing large amounts of web traffic. 

Google Analytics ProsGoogle Analytics Cons
✅ Completely free with no limits❌ No qualitative data analytics
✅ Robust integrations with other Google apps (Google Search Console, Google Tag Manager, Google Ads, …)❌ No session replays
✅ AI-generated insights❌ Requires manual event tracking

Google Analytics Overview:

Google Analytics allows you to use any data collection API on your website and send the results for analysis. It automatically tracks some events and interactions, but you must manually set up the rest using Google Tags Manager.

This platform is usually the go-to for quantitative data analytics. That’s because it provides real-time data about your website’s:

  • traffic, 
  • web page views, 
  • clicks, 
  • bounce rates,
  • and session durations. 

It also comes with a variety of reporting and data organization tools to help you analyze your business data. In addition to these, Google Analytics uses machine learning models to predict future user actions and detect actionable insights from data. Integrated with Google Search Console, you’ll get to follow search queries with rankings and search traffic for landing pages, right on your dashboard.

Google Analytics Pricing:

Google Analytics is completely free to use on all your websites. There are no Google Analytics alternatives in this sense—there are no limits to the amount of data you can process, and all features are unlocked.

The premium version of this software, Google Analytics 360, costs $150,000 per year. While costly, it is designed for large businesses that need advanced tools and enterprise support.

Use Google Analytics If:

  • Your tech stack is based on the Google ecosystem.
  • You need the best quantitative data analytics tool.
  • You want AI-powered insights and predictive analysis.

3. Heap — Best for tagless automatic data capture and insights

Ease of UseFeaturesQuantitative analyticsQualitative analytics

Heap was created to help development teams create exceptional digital experiences for millions of users. Designed for speed and scale, it helps developers capture user interactions, understand them, and confidently make decisions on them.

Top Heap Features:

  • Behavior-driven user segmentation,
  • Visitor journey maps,
  • Session replays,
  • Bi-directional integrations,
  • Automatic event tracking.

Heap is best for teams that need a quick and efficient platform for collecting large amounts of analytics data. Its ease of use and setup make it a great tool for beginners getting into website analytics. 

Heap ProsHeap Cons
✅ Extremely easy to set up❌ Limited dashboard customization
✅ Session recording and replay❌ No custom events and event filtering
✅ Heatmaps and user journeys❌ Limited reporting functionalities

Heap Overview:

Heap’s primary feature is automatic data capture, which allows you to track every user event on your website without any prior setup. All you need to do is add the tracking code to your website’s source.

Heap can collect and perform analysis on both, quantitative and qualitative data. This makes it a versatile tool for understanding how visitors interact with your website better and quicker. 

Heap Pricing:

Heap’s free plan provides up to 10,000 monthly sessions and 6 months of data history. You also get core analytics charts and can add more context to your data from unlimited enrichment sources.

This plan also allows you to track visitor journeys and create custom funnels based on aggregate behavior. 

Use Heap If:

  • You want to collect bulk user events and interactions with little effort.
  • You want to use templates to save time building analytics dashboards.
  • You want to track visitor journeys through your website.

4. MixPanel — Best for online dashboards and visualizing data

Ease of UseFeaturesQuantitative analyticsQualitative analytics

MixPanel is a self-serve product analysis platform that has helped over 7000 companies across multiple industries build better products for their customers. 

Top MixPanel Features:

  • Data collection and tracking,
  • Group analytics,
  • Custom dashboards for web and TV,
  • Conversion funnels,
  • Experiments and A/B testing.

MixPanel is best for teams that need advanced collaboration and data visualization tools. It can also track several types of user interaction and offers multiple ways to analyze and experiment with them. Ecommerce websites will find their Ecommerce Analytics features the most useful.

MixPanel ProsMixPanel Cons
✅ Excellent online collaboration tools❌ Steep learning curve for beginners
✅ Customizable dashboards and UI❌ Requires manual event tracking
✅ Lots of integrations❌ No session recording or replays

MixPanel Overview:

MixPanel stands out with its customizable dashboard that facilitates online collaboration among team members. It allows you to insert custom text, images, GIFs, and videos into the dashboard for more contextual data analysis.

Besides data visualization, MixPanel offers excellent quantitative data collection. For example, you can track individual users and create custom profiles for each one. This data helps you measure your website’s conversion rate. 

It’s worth noting that MixPanel is difficult to set up on your website. Since it requires manual event tracking, you’ll need your developers to update your tracking code.

MixPanel Pricing:

MixPanel offers a generous free plan that allows you to track up to 20 million monthly user events. You also get unlimited integrations and collaborators, and templates to get you started.

Moreover, startups that are less than 5 years old with up to $8 million in funding can apply for the free one-year trial on the paid plans. 

Use MixPanel If:

  • You want the best collaboration tools for product analysis.
  • You want to customize your reports with third-party tools like Figma and Coda.
  • You want full control over data storage and query.

5. Clicky — Best for collecting metrics on third-party websites

Ease of UseFeaturesQuantitative analyticsQualitative analytics

Clicky is a GDPR-compliant, open-source, and cloud-based web analytics software that can track inbound and outbound traffic through a website. Its selling point is the ability to collect metrics on third-party websites without prior installation.

Top Clicky Features:

  • Automatic outbound link tracking,
  • Real-time heatmaps,
  • Split testing,
  • Email and engagement reports,
  • Basic visitor segmentation.

Clicky is best for developers who want to measure the click rates of outbound links on their websites. 

Clicky ProsClicky Cons
✅ Collect metrics on third-party websites❌ No session replays 
✅ Customizable dashboard❌ The SEO backlinks are visible via Google search engine
✅ Best bot detection and blocking❌ Outdated user interface

Clicky Overview:

Clicky automatically tracks all traffic through links that lead to third-party websites. Unlike most competitors, Clicky doesn’t require you to install a tracking code on the website.

While it specializes in quantitative data collection, Clicky offers limited qualitative analysis through heatmaps and individual visitor tracking. It can also perform split testing and generate reports.

Clicky Pricing:

Clicky’s free plan only allows you to track one website at a time. Moreover, you’re restricted to 3000 daily page views. However, it allows you to track individual users, create widgets, and use its API.

Premium features like heatmaps, path analysis, and video analytics are locked behind a paid subscription.

Use Clicky If:

  • You want to track traffic on websites other than yours.
  • You want to bypass ad-blockers.
  • You want to rebrand Clicky as your own product and resell it to your customers.

6. Woopra — Best for tracking individual visitor journeys

Ease of UseFeaturesQuantitative analyticsQualitative analytics

Woopra was created in 2012 by two engineers who recognized the benefits of a product analytics tool that can capture the entire customer journey. It aims to help development teams relive each user’s experience on their websites.

Top Woopra Features:

  • Behavioural segmentation,
  • Triggers and automation,
  • Journeys, trends, and retention reports,
  • Individual user profiles.

Woopra is best for product teams that want to track individual website visitors rather than just aggregate user behavior.

Woopra ProsWoopra Cons
✅ User segmentation with custom filters❌ No session replays
✅ Reports for visualizing user behavior❌ No qualitative data analysis
✅ Lots of integrations❌ Requires manual event tracking

Woopra Overview:

Most website analytics tools can only measure bulk trends and website traffic. This isn’t the case with Woopra, as it can identify individual website visitors and generate profiles for them.

Woopra creates up to six different types of reports for the end-to-end visitor journey on your website. This makes it a versatile tool for measuring website usage, conversions, and clicks.

Woopra Pricing:

Woopra’s free version allows you to track up to 500,000 monthly user actions and retain the data for 90 days. You also get all the core Woopra tools, including visitor profiles, segmentation, snapshots, and reports.

However, advanced analytics tools like behavioral segmentation, custom metrics, and dynamic journeys require a paid subscription.

Use Woopra If:

  • You’re more concerned with individual user experience than aggregate behavior.
  • You need advanced user segmentation tools.
  • You want a No-SQL solution for identifying website visitors.

7. Hotjar — Free heatmaps and user feedback for low-traffic sites

Ease of UseFeaturesQuantitative analyticsQualitative analytics

Hotjar was created in 2014 to help website creators and owners understand what users need and how they behave on their sites.

Top Hotjar Features:

  • Session recordings,
  • Interaction heatmaps,
  • Targeted surveys,
  • Automated user interviews.

Hotjar is best for websites with little web traffic that need to understand individual user behaviors. It would be best to pair this platform with one focused on quantitative analytics.

Hotjar ProsHotjar Cons
✅ Session recordings and replays❌ Limited quantitative website analytics
✅ Real-time user feedback❌ Requires manual event tracking
✅ Integration with Google Analytics

Hotjar Overview:

Hotjar’s heatmaps and session replay features make it one of the best tools for qualitative analysis. In addition to these, this platform also embeds a suggestion box on your website for real-time user feedback.

You can also include website visitors in your decision-making process through targeted surveys and live interviews.

One drawback to using Hotjar is that it only offers limited quantitative data collection, making it unsuitable for tracking large amounts of web traffic. Moreover, you must manually set up event tracking on your website.

Hotjar Pricing:

Hotjar’s three pricing packages—Observe, Ask, and Engage—all offer free plans. When combined, these plans provide up to 35 daily sessions, 20 monthly responses, and 60 yearly interviews.

Aside from third-party integrations, interview recordings, and custom error charts, Hotjar’s free plans offer the same features as their paid plans.

Use Hotjar If:

  • You need real-time user feedback.
  • You don’t need to monitor web traffic.
  • You want to have live interviews with your customers.

The Final Verdict

Since all the tools discussed in this article are either completely free or offer a free plan, it’s easy to pick any random one. However, each platform offers a unique combination of features that may or may not satisfy your business needs. 

But that’s the beauty of free tools! Try them out and figure out exactly which one’s the best web analytics tool for you.

Having said that, here’s our verdict on the free analytics tools based on our testing and experience:

  • SessionStack for teams that need high-fidelity session replays to complement quantitative website analytics.
  • Google Analytics for businesses that need advanced quantitative website analytics tools.
  • Heap for beginners who want to automatically capture stats and metrics on web traffic.

Note: Honorable mentions of free web analytics tools we didn’t include in the article: Open Web Analytics with their open-sourced framework and Hubspot Marketing Hub which includes marketing analytics tools, sales tools, and service tools in the free plan.

See what SessionStackAI can do for your business